Is there a way to change the order of execution of event handlers? ?
Although all EventListeners on the EventTarget are guaranteed to be triggered by any event which is received by that EventTarget, no specification is made as to the order in which they will receive the event with regards to the other EventListeners on the EventTarget.[/quote]
